Gravel biking around Mas-Saintes-Puelles offers diverse landscapes, from the fertile plains of the Lauragais region to the rolling "Collines du Vent." The terrain includes compacted gravel paths along the Canal du Midi, providing extensive no traffic gravel bike trails. Riders can experience varied elevations, with hills ranging from 164 meters to 324 meters, and panoramic views of the distant Pyrenees Mountains and Montagne Noire. This region is characterized by its agricultural fields, natural heritage sites, and historical waterways, making it…

Frequently Asked Questions

How many no-traffic gravel bike trails are available around Mas-Saintes-Puelles?

There are 10 dedicated no-traffic gravel bike trails around Mas-Saintes-Puelles featured in this guide. These routes offer a range of distances and difficulties, ensuring there's something for every gravel cyclist.

What kind of terrain and elevation can I expect on no-traffic gravel trails in Mas-Saintes-Puelles?

The terrain around Mas-Saintes-Puelles is diverse, ranging from the fertile plains of the Lauragais to the rolling 'Collines du Vent'. You can expect a mix of compacted gravel paths, especially along the Canal du Midi, and some more varied surfaces in the hills. Elevations typically range from 164 to 324 meters, offering dynamic backdrops and moderate climbs. For example, the Canal du Midi – Canal du midi loop from Castelnaudary features an elevation gain of over 400 meters.

What interesting landmarks or natural features can I discover on these gravel routes?

Many routes offer glimpses of the region's rich heritage and natural beauty. You can cycle past significant Canal du Midi structures like the Écluse de l'Océan, which marks the watershed between the Atlantic and Mediterranean, or the historic Vivier Lock. The Canal du Midi itself is a UNESCO World Heritage site. Further afield, you might encounter the vast Grand Bassin in Castelnaudary, the largest open body of water on the canal. The region is also known for its 'Collines du Vent' with panoramic views and is part of a Natura 2000 site, highlighting its ecological importance.

Are there specific no-traffic gravel sections along the Canal du Midi near Mas-Saintes-Puelles?

Yes, the Canal du Midi towpaths are a primary source of no-traffic gravel riding in the area. While not always asphalted, they often consist of compacted gravel, making them ideal for gravel bikes. Routes like the Roc Lock – Écluse de l'Océan loop from Castelnaudary offer excellent opportunities to explore these scenic, car-free sections.

What is the best time of year for gravel biking in Mas-Saintes-Puelles?

The Mediterranean climate of Mas-Saintes-Puelles makes it suitable for gravel biking for much of the year. Spring and autumn generally offer the most pleasant temperatures and vibrant landscapes, with fields of wheat and sunflowers. Summers can be warm, so early mornings or late afternoons are recommended. Winters are typically mild, allowing for year-round exploration, though some paths might be wetter.

Are there family-friendly no-traffic gravel routes?

Yes, the flat, compacted sections along the Canal du Midi are particularly well-suited for families. These paths offer a safe, car-free environment for riders of all ages. While specific 'easy' routes are limited, many 'moderate' routes have sections that are manageable for families, especially if you choose shorter segments. Always check the route details for distance and elevation before heading out.

Can I bring my dog on these gravel trails?

Generally, dogs are welcome on leads on public paths and towpaths, including those along the Canal du Midi. However, it's always best to observe local signage and be respectful of other users and wildlife. Ensure your dog is well-behaved and that you carry waste bags to maintain the cleanliness of the trails.

Where can I park my car when accessing these no-traffic gravel trails?

Parking is often available in the towns and villages that serve as starting points for these routes, such as Castelnaudary or Avignonet. For routes along the Canal du Midi, look for designated parking areas near locks or ports. Always check local regulations and signage for specific parking instructions.
